Product Description

An optical bench is used to hold optical components in correct alignment for experiments involving light. The Optical Bench & Kit IEC with Lightbox allows students to position a light source, lens holder, mirror holder, screen, and other accessories along a graduated bench to investigate image distance, object distance, focal length, magnification, and ray behaviour.

The Scientifc Equipment Optical Bench & Kit IEC with Lightbox may include an optical bench rail, lightbox, lens holders, screen holder, lenses, mirrors, prisms, slit plates, object screen, measuring scale, clamps, support stands, connecting leads, and activity guide depending on product configuration. It is designed for supervised educational and laboratory demonstration use only.

How to Use

  1. Place the Optical Bench & Kit IEC with Lightbox on a stable, clean, dry, and level laboratory bench.
  2. Inspect the bench rail, lightbox, holders, lenses, mirrors, screens, leads, and accessories before use.
  3. Connect the lightbox to the recommended low-voltage power supply if required.
  4. Keep the power switched off while arranging or changing electrical connections.
  5. Position the lightbox at one end of the optical bench and align it with the bench axis.
  6. Place the object, lens, mirror, prism, or screen holder on the bench according to the selected experiment.
  7. Switch on the lightbox and adjust the optical components until the light path or image is clearly visible.
  8. Measure object distance, image distance, focal length, or angles depending on the activity.
  9. Move the lens, mirror, or screen gradually and observe the change in image or ray path.
  10. Record observations, measurements, diagrams, and calculations in the practical notebook.
  11. Repeat the experiment with different lenses, mirrors, slits, or optical arrangements if required.
  12. Switch off the lightbox before changing components or storing the apparatus.
  13. After use, clean lenses gently if needed and store all components safely.

Safety and Handling Instructions

  • Use only under teacher, laboratory instructor, or trained adult supervision.
  • Use only the recommended low-voltage educational power supply for the lightbox.
  • Do not connect the lightbox directly to mains electricity unless specifically rated and approved.
  • Switch off the power before connecting, disconnecting, or changing leads.
  • Do not touch electrical terminals with wet hands.
  • Keep the apparatus away from water, chemical spills, wet benches, flames, and damp storage areas.
  • Do not look directly into bright light sources, intense beams, or laser attachments if used.
  • Handle lenses, mirrors, and prisms carefully to avoid scratches, cracks, or breakage.
  • Do not force holders or clamps along the bench rail.
  • Allow the lightbox to cool if it becomes warm during extended use.
  • Do not use cracked lenses, broken mirrors, exposed wires, loose terminals, damaged lightbox housing, or unstable supports.
  • Store optical components in a clean, dry, and protective case after use.
